Gochh [1] is a village and part of union council Achh, Kharian Tehsil Gujrat District in the Punjab province Pakistan. [2] Achh is located near a road which links to the major highway between Barnala and Kotla Arab Ali Khan, in Punjab. The village is named after Baba Guchha, the founder.
The population of Gochh, according to 2017 census, was 2,905. [3]
